The Midnight Snacking Disaster

We all love eating a quick snack at our desks while finishing up some work or watching a movie. It feels comfortable, but it is an absolute nightmare for mechanical switches.

Even if you are extremely careful, tiny particles of chips, cookies, or bread always find their way down. These crumbs do not just sit on the metal plate; they slowly work their way inside the switch housing itself.

Once a crumb gets inside, it acts exactly like a tiny piece of rough sandpaper. Every single time you press that key, the crumb rubs against the plastic stem and the internal metal leaf.

This constant friction creates that horrible scratchy feeling and completely ruins the smooth travel of the switch. Eventually, it blocks the metal leaf from making a proper connection, which causes those annoying missed inputs.

The Heavy-Handed Hammer Effect

Many of us type with a lot of force, especially when we are rushing to meet a deadline or playing a stressful game. This habit is known as "bottoming out," which means you press the key down so hard that the plastic stem violently hits the bottom of the housing.

Mechanical switches are designed to register a keystroke halfway down the press. You really do not need to slam them all the way to the plastic floor to make them work.

When you constantly bottom out with extreme force, you put an immense amount of stress on the internal metal spring. Over time, the spring loses its natural bounce and becomes weak, making the key feel extremely heavy and slow to return.

Using the Wrong Cleaning Chemicals

When people finally decide to clean their keyboards, they often grab whatever chemical cleaner they have in their house. This is a massive mistake that causes permanent damage to the plastic materials.

Many household cleaners contain harsh solvents, bleach, or high-concentration rubbing alcohol. While these liquids are great for cleaning glass, they absolutely destroy keyboard plastics and internal factory lubricants.

If these harsh liquids seep into the switch housing, they immediately wash away the smooth oil that keeps the switch gliding. Without that lubrication, the plastic parts grind against each other, creating intense friction and a terrible sound.

Even worse, strong alcohol can actually melt or weaken the thin plastic clips that hold the switch together.

The Science of Switch Degradation

To truly protect your gear, you need to understand a little bit about what is happening on a microscopic level. A mechanical switch might look like a simple plastic box, but it is actually a highly precise machine.

Inside that tiny box, there is a plastic stem, a coiled metal spring, and a delicate copper leaf that registers the electrical signal. These parts need to work together with extreme smoothness to give you a good typing experience.

When foreign objects like dust or pet hair enter the housing, they disrupt this delicate balance immediately. The dirt creates tiny micro-scratches on the plastic stem every time it moves up and down.

These micro-scratches permanently alter the surface of the plastic, making it rough and unpleasant. No amount of cleaning can fix plastic that has been physically scratched up over a long period.

Furthermore, the copper leaf inside is incredibly sensitive to any form of moisture or acidic oil. The natural sweat from your fingertips contains small amounts of acid that can slowly corrode this metal.

If this corrosion builds up, the electrical signal will not pass through properly. This is the exact scientific reason why your keyboard suddenly starts registering two letters when you only pressed the key once.

Establish a Safe Cleaning Routine

You need to set up a regular maintenance schedule that does not involve any dangerous chemicals. The safest and most effective way to clean your board is by using a simple, dry microfiber cloth.

Every single morning before you start working, gently wipe down the entire surface of the keys to remove overnight dust.

Once a week, take a soft-bristled makeup brush and sweep it between the rows of keys. This knocks loose any tiny particles that are trying to hide underneath the keycaps.

If you need to remove sticky finger oils, slightly dampen your microfiber cloth with plain water. Never spray water directly onto the keyboard; always put it on the cloth first to prevent any liquid from dripping down inside.

Proper Keycap Removal Techniques

There will come a time when you need to take your keycaps off for a deep cleaning session. Many people ruin their switches right at this moment by aggressively pulling the keys with their bare fingers.

Pulling a keycap with your fingers applies uneven, sideways pressure to the delicate plastic stem underneath.

If you pull at an angle, you can easily snap the stem right in half, completely destroying the switch forever. You must always use a proper wire keycap puller for this job.

Slide the wires straight down, twist them slightly to hook the corners of the cap, and pull straight up with steady, even force. If a key feels stuck, do not yank it violently; just wiggle it very gently until it naturally pops off.

The Magic of Switch Films

One of the biggest hidden issues with mechanical boards is the tiny gap between the top and bottom plastic housing. Every time you press a key, this plastic casing vibrates and shifts slightly under the pressure.

Over thousands of presses, this constant wiggling allows microscopic dust to slide right into the sensitive copper contacts. Switch films are incredibly thin pieces of specialized plastic or rubber that completely seal this gap.

When you place a film inside the switch, it instantly tightens the entire housing. This stops the plastic from vibrating, which instantly makes your keyboard sound much deeper and more premium.

More importantly, it creates a physical barrier that blocks dirty air and sticky room humidity from reaching the metal leaf. It is a tiny upgrade that provides massive long-term protection for your expensive hardware.

Smart Lubrication Practices

Many enthusiasts love to lubricate their switches to get that buttery smooth typing feel. However, applying oil to your keyboard is a double-edged sword if you do not understand the science behind it.

Sticky, thick lubricants act like a glue trap for any pet hair, skin cells, or crumbs that fall under your keycaps. If you apply too much lube, you are essentially building a magnet for permanent internal damage.

You should always use the absolute thinnest layer of high-quality synthetic oil possible. The goal is just to coat the plastic rails, not to drown the entire internal mechanism in liquid.

According to deep hardware repair teardowns, excessive internal oils can actually block the electrical signal from passing through the metal leaf. This completely ruins the hardware, making it impossible for the board to register your inputs.

The Compressed Air Catastrophe

This is easily the most common and destructive mistake I see people make on a daily basis. When a switch starts feeling scratchy, the first instinct is usually to grab a can of compressed air and blast it directly into the key.

On the surface, this seems like a highly logical way to blow out the trapped dust.

In reality, blasting high-pressure air directly into a switch actually forces the dirt much deeper into the housing. Instead of blowing the crumb away, you are actively pushing it directly into the sensitive copper leaf.

Once that dirt gets wedged behind the metal contact, no amount of air will ever get it out again. You effectively turn a minor cleaning job into a permanent hardware failure.

Instead of using canned air, always use a soft brush to gently lift the dirt up and away from the mechanism.

Common Questions About Switch Maintenance

Why do my mechanical keys feel sticky suddenly?

This usually happens because a mixture of natural finger oils, floating room dust, and tiny food particles has settled inside the switch housing. As this grime builds up, it creates a sticky friction that prevents the plastic stem from sliding smoothly. A gentle wipe down and careful brushing will help prevent this uncomfortable feeling.

Can I use rubbing alcohol to clean my switches?

You should absolutely never pour or spray rubbing alcohol directly into your mechanical switches. High-concentration alcohol strips away the factory lubrication and can easily dry out or melt the thin plastic components inside. Stick to using a dry microfiber cloth or a very slightly damp towel for the safest results.

How often should I realistically clean my gaming keyboard?

For standard surface cleaning, you should quickly wipe your keys with a dry cloth at least once every single week. A much deeper cleaning, which involves pulling the keycaps off and brushing the metal plate, should be done every three to six months. This specific routine depends highly on whether you have pets or eat heavily at your desk.

Will a custom dust cover actually protect my switches?

Yes, placing a simple fabric or plastic cover over your board when you step away is incredibly effective. It completely blocks out floating environmental dust, pet hair, and accidental spills from ever reaching the keys. It is arguably the cheapest and best preventative measure you can possibly use.
